HMRC has issued guidance on how SEISS is meant to work from 13 May onwards, which is available at: https://www.gov.uk/guidance/claim-a-grant-through-the-coronavirus-covid-19-self-employment-income-support-scheme#claim

It is worth taking a look at the guidance to take comfort that you will be able to qualify, however, the following summary might help you in the interim.

You can claim if you are a self-employed individual or a member of a partnership, and you:

  • Have submitted your Self-Assessment tax return for the tax year 2018 to 2019
  • Traded in the tax year 2019 to 2020
  • Are trading when you apply, or would be except for Coronavirus
  • Intend to continue to trade in the tax year 2020 to 2021
  • Have lost trading profits due to Coronavirus

If you want to use this tool yourself you will need your Self-Assessment UTR number and National Insurance Number.

HMRC will confirm if you are eligible and they will also confirm the date on which you will be able to make your claim, and they will ask you to add your contact details so that they can remind you that the new service is available.

HMRC has confirmed that you must make the claim yourself. Your Tax Agent cannot make the claim on your behalf.

To make your claim on or after the date confirmed by HMRC, you will need:

  • Self-Assessment UTR and your National Insurance number
  • You will need to use the Government Gateway. If you haven’t done this before we have prepared a step by step guide on how to register yourself and gain the user ID and password that you need when you make our claim online
  • You should have the bank account number and sort code details of the account to which you want the grant payment to be BACS
